Description:

We are looking for a Mechanical Engineer

  • Our R&D department develops, designs and manufacturers automatic transfer switches, paralleling switchgear, and power control systems. Your engineering knowledge will help our organization improve its ability to make the world a safer and more reliable place: think hospitals, data centers, utilities, mass transportation, and other aspects of life as we know it, that needs reliable power systems. You will be part of providing solutions to the world s growing need for dependable critical infrastructure. In this role, you will work under the direction of more senior engineers as you learn to enhance our current products and design and develop new products in support of our product roadmaps.

You ll make a difference by:

  • Developing mechanical components of electrical distribution equipment.
  • Testing mechanical components.
  • Designing, Identifying and selecting components, materials, parts, and semi-products appropriate for mechanical systems.
  • Creating mechanical models and tolerance analyses to simulate mechanical design concepts.
  • Calculating and creating final layout including documentation and specification for parts, assemblies, or finished products.
  • Maintaining technical product files.
  • Analyzing existing development procedures and suggests improvements.
  • Implementing or testing design solutions.
  • Upgrading the design of existing devices by adding mechanical elements.
  • Analyzing localization requirements and designing/adapting products and solutions accordingly.
  • Traveling to manufacturing locations and testing laboratories for new product implementation; visiting suppliers and customers.
